| Material | High-quality aluminum alloy, anodized surface |
| Compatibility | Supports bearings of sizes 6000, 6001, 6900, 6901, 6902, 6903, 608, R6, 1526, 1728, 6800, 6801, 6802, 6803, 6804, 6805, 6806, BB70, BB86, BB90, BB92, BB30 |
| Number of Adapters | 35 different bearing size adapters |
| Press Block Design | Tapered design for outer ring contact, protects bearing |
| Construction | CNC-machined, anodized aluminum alloy pressure blocks |
| Included Accessories | Carrying storage case |

What Maintenance Tips Can Help Extend the Life of Your Bike Bearing Press Kit?
To extend the life of your bike bearing press kit, perform regular maintenance and handle the kit with care.
- Clean the press kit after each use.
- Lubricate all moving parts regularly.
- Store the kit in a dry, cool place.
- Inspect for wear and tear periodically.
- Use the correct tools for installation and removal.
- Avoid excessive force during use.
- Follow the manufacturer’s maintenance guidelines.
Maintaining a clear understanding of how to care for your bike bearing press kit ensures effective use and longevity, leading to better cycling experiences.
-
Cleaning the Press Kit:
Cleaning the press kit after each use prevents grime and debris from accumulating. Dirt can interfere with the precision of the components. Use a soft cloth and a mild detergent to wipe down the surfaces. The manufacturer often recommends specific cleaners that are safe for the materials. -
Lubricating Moving Parts:
Lubrication is vital for reducing friction between moving parts of the press kit. It prevents wear over time and ensures smooth operation. Use a high-quality bike lubricant, and apply it sparingly at the joints and pivot points. The frequency of lubrication may depend on usage, but it is generally recommended to check monthly. -
Storing the Kit Properly:
Storing your press kit in a dry, cool place protects it from environmental factors that can degrade materials. Humidity can cause rust and corrosion, which weaken components. A dedicated toolbox or storage case is ideal, ensuring that the kit is organized and safe from damage. -
Inspecting for Wear and Tear:
Inspect the press kit periodically for any signs of wear or damage. Look for cracks, rust, or bent components. Early detection of issues can prevent further damage and ensure safe use. It is advisable to conduct these inspections every few uses or immediately if you notice changes in performance. -
Using the Correct Tools:
Employing the correct tools for installation and removal is critical. This prevents the misuse of the bearing press kit that can result in damage. Always follow the guidelines provided by the manufacturer regarding which tools are compatible with the press kit. Using unsuitable tools can lead to major mechanical failures. -
Avoiding Excessive Force:
Applying excessive force during use can lead to misalignments or breakage of components. Instead, apply steady, controlled pressure while using the press kit. If you encounter resistance while pressing, reassess the alignment rather than forcing through it, which may result in damaging the bearings or the kit itself. -
Following Manufacturer’s Maintenance Guidelines:
Following the manufacturer’s maintenance guidelines ensures that you are using the press kit as intended. These guidelines typically include specific instructions regarding cleaning, lubrication, and inspections. Keeping up with these recommendations can extend the life of the press kit significantly. Always refer to the user manual, which contains essential information based on tested standards.
